Influxdb Gatling不使用graphite协议向XDB发送度量

Influxdb Gatling不使用graphite协议向XDB发送度量,influxdb,graphite,gatling,scala-gatling,Influxdb,Graphite,Gatling,Scala Gatling,我使用Grafana和InfluxDB来监视Gatling测试,但没有数据发送到InfluxDB,也没有任何名为“graphite”的数据库。 XDB启动并侦听端口:2003。这是XDB的日志: 2018-06-24T09:48:17Z Listening on TCP: [::]:2003 service=graphite addr=:2003 我将gatling.conf字段设置为: data { #writers = [console, file] # The li

我使用Grafana和InfluxDB来监视Gatling测试,但没有数据发送到InfluxDB,也没有任何名为“graphite”的数据库。 XDB启动并侦听端口:2003。这是XDB的日志:

2018-06-24T09:48:17Z Listening on TCP: [::]:2003 service=graphite addr=:2003
我将
gatling.conf
字段设置为:

  data {
    #writers = [console, file]      # The list of DataWriters to which Gatling write simulation data (currently supported : console, file, graphite, jdbc)
    console {
      #light = false                # When set to true, displays a light version without detailed request stats
    }
    file {
      #bufferSize = 8192            # FileDataWriter's internal data buffer size, in bytes
    }
    leak {
      #noActivityTimeout = 30  # Period, in seconds, for which Gatling may have no activity before considering a leak may be happening
    }
    graphite {
      light = false              # only send the all* stats
      host = "localhost"         # The host where the Carbon server is located
      port = 2003                # The port to which the Carbon server listens to (2003 is default for plaintext, 2004 is default for pickle)
      protocol = "tcp"           # The protocol used to send data to Carbon (currently supported : "tcp", "udp")
      rootPathPrefix = "gatling" # The common prefix of all metrics sent to Graphite
      bufferSize = 8192          # GraphiteDataWriter's internal data buffer size, in bytes
      writeInterval = 1          # GraphiteDataWriter's write interval, in seconds
    }
  }
gatling.conf
位于
src/test/resources
文件夹中,我通过调试确保gatling加载了这个配置文件


我错过了什么?

您的数据写入程序配置无效。将其设置为:

writers = [console, file, graphite]